MB与mbps单位转换及常见网速计算问题

MB与mbps单位转换及常见网速计算问题

1. 基础概念:MB与Mbps的区别

在日常网络使用中,理解MB(兆字节)和Mbps(兆比特每秒)的差异是关键。MB是文件大小单位,而Mbps是网络速率单位。

1字节(Byte) = 8比特(bit)1 MB = 1024 KB1 Mbps = 1,000,000 bit/s

例如,当服务商宣传100 Mbps带宽时,实际下载速度为:

100 Mbps ÷ 8 = 12.5 MB/s

因此,100 Mbps并不等于100 MB/s,而是约等于12.5 MB/s。

2. 网速计算及影响因素

除了单位转换,实际网速还会受到多种因素的影响:

网络延迟:较高的延迟会降低数据传输效率。设备性能:老旧设备可能无法充分利用高带宽。并发连接数:多设备同时使用网络会导致带宽分配不足。

合理估算下载时间需要考虑这些因素。例如,一个1 GB(1024 MB)的文件,在理想条件下(无延迟、无干扰)通过100 Mbps网络下载的时间为:

(1024 MB ÷ 12.5 MB/s) ≈ 81.92 秒

然而,实际下载时间可能更长。

3. 解决方案与选择合适的带宽

为了满足需求,用户需要根据具体场景选择合适的网络带宽:

场景推荐带宽 (Mbps)原因在线高清视频播放25-50确保流畅播放1080p或更高分辨率内容多人家庭网络100-200支持多个设备同时进行大流量活动远程办公/视频会议50-100保证语音和视频质量稳定

选择带宽时,应综合考虑用户的网络使用习惯和预算。

4. 流程图:如何估算下载时间

以下是估算下载时间的流程图:

graph TD;

A[开始] --> B{输入文件大小};

B --> C[将文件大小从MB转为Mbps];

C --> D{考虑延迟和设备性能};

D --> E[计算理论下载时间];

E --> F[输出实际下载时间];

此流程图展示了从文件大小到实际下载时间的完整计算过程。

相关推荐

小区一般哪里有监控器
踏板摩托车电瓶需要多久更换一次
北方斯大 N-Star NX-500+ 驱动